13
WWW.FARSENS.COM BLE-Relay Datasheet Bluetooth Low Energy controlled Relay Check for samples: BLE-Relay FEATURES Bluetooth Low Energy (BLE) interface – 2400-2480MHz operation – Bluetooth 4.1 single-mode – Typical read range: 10m Industrial working temperature range: -40 C to +85 C Switching max current: 8A Switching max AC voltage: 380 V Switching max DC voltage: 125 V Friendly User Interface – Button/LED manual interface – Reset function – Demo Android application * Switch relay on / off and change connection parameters * Supports Android 4.3 onwards – Demo Windows application * Switch relay on / off and change connection parameters * Supports Windows 8 onwards Long battery life time – CR-2032 button cell lithium battery – Battery monitoring with alerts in the Android and Windows applications and BLE-Relay board DESCRIPTION BLE-Relay is a Bluetooth Low Enery controlled relay that allows opening or closing electrical circuits and reading the state of the switch remotely using a BLE equipped phone, tablet or computer. The user can remotelly control electrical circuit and configure the BLE-Relay connection parameters. Furthermore, the device notifies the battery status both in the board, using the advertising LED, and in the receiver’s application. This tag can be controlled with devices supporting Bluetooth 4.0 or higher, and the API of the device must support the Bluetooth low energy API. Windows, IOS and Android (at least 4.3) devices can be used to communicate with this tag at distances over ten meters. Copyright c , Farsens 1

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

  • Upload
    others

  • View
    1

  • Download
    0

Embed Size (px)

Citation preview

Page 1: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et

Bluetooth Low Energy controlled RelayCheck for samples: BLE-Relay

FEATURES

• Bluetooth Low Energy (BLE) interface

– 2400-2480MHz operation

– Bluetooth 4.1 single-mode

– Typical read range: 10m

• Industrial working temperature range: -40 Cto +85 C

• Switching max current: 8A

• Switching max AC voltage: 380 V

• Switching max DC voltage: 125 V

• Friendly User Interface

– Button/LED manual interface

– Reset function

– Demo Android application

∗ Switch relay on / off and changeconnection parameters

∗ Supports Android 4.3 onwards

– Demo Windows application

∗ Switch relay on / off and changeconnection parameters

∗ Supports Windows 8 onwards

• Long battery life time

– CR-2032 button cell lithium battery

– Battery monitoring with alerts in theAndroid and Windows applications andBLE-Relay board

DESCRIPTIONBLE-Relay is a Bluetooth Low Enery controlled relaythat allows opening or closing electrical circuits andreading the state of the switch remotely using a BLEequipped phone, tablet or computer.

The user can remotelly control electrical circuitand configure the BLE-Relay connection parameters.Furthermore, the device notifies the battery statusboth in the board, using the advertising LED, and inthe receiver’s application.

This tag can be controlled with devices supportingBluetooth 4.0 or higher, and the API of the devicemust support the Bluetooth low energy API. Windows,IOS and Android (at least 4.3) devices can be usedto communicate with this tag at distances over tenmeters.

Copyright c©, Farsens 1

Page 2: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

BLOCK DIAGRAM

The BLE-Relay tag consists of an Bluetooth Low Energy module with an integrated microcontroller and a relaycontrol circuitry an Omron G6CU-2114P bistatic relay.

Rel

ay

con

tro

lBLE

VDD

GND

GPIOS

BISTATIC RELAY G6CU-2114P-US

REL_1

REL_2

VDD

GND

VDD

Figure 1: Manual user interface of BLE-Relay

When the BLE module receives the order to change the relay state, it executes the order using GPIO pins, whichare connected to the relay control circuitry. Depending on the GPIO signals, the relay control manages the stateof the bistatic relay to open or close the electrical circuit.

Additionally, the battery level is monitored using a divisor bridge and the obtained data is sent through BLE tonotice the user the state of the battery, and in case of low battery, an indicator is switched on on the board to alertthe user.

BASIC USER INTERFACE

BLE-Relay includes a Bluetooth Low Energy module, a tactile push button, an advertising RGB LED and aterminal block to connect the Device Under Test. The tactile push button allows switching the device on, whilethe advertising LED shows the system status following a color codification detailed in the next section.

The BLE-Relay consist of two Bluetooth services: Relay, which includes the characteristics related to the resistancemeasuring, and General Characteristics, which includes the characteristics related with the connection parameters.Using these services and characteristics, the user can get the optimal configuration for the specific application.These services and the characteristics are detailed along this section.

2 Copyright c©, Farsens

Page 3: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

LED

PUSHBUT.

Circuit- +

BLE G6CU-2114PRelay

Figure 2: Manual user interface of BLE-Relay

CHECK STATUS

The advertising RGB LED provides information about the status of the BLE LED board. The LED will showmessages with the following color codification:

COLOR SIGNAL DESCRIPTION

Red Blink Low battery

Green Blink BLE advertising mode

Copyright c©, Farsens 3

Page 4: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

ABSOLUTE MAXIMUM RATINGS

SYMBOL PARAMETER MIN MAX UNIT

VDD Supply voltage -0.5 5.0 V

Tstorage Storage temperature -40 125 C

ESD RATINGS

SYMBOL PARAMETER MIN MAX UNIT

ESDHBM Static discharge HBM 4000 V

ESDMM Static discharge MM 200 V

RECOMMENDED OPERATING CONDITIONS

SYMBOL PARAMETER MIN TYP MAX UNIT

RF

PRF RF output power -18 3 dBm

POWER SUPPLY

VDD Supply voltage 2.7 3.3 3.6 V

TEMPERATURE

Toperation Operation temperature -40 85 C

ELECTRICAL CHARACTERISTICS

SYMBOL PARAMETER MIN TYP MAX UNIT

RF

RFSENS

RF sensitivity -87 dBm

Theoretical range in open air 25 m

Actual range in typical environment 10 m

POWER SUPPLY

IDD Supply current

Idle 1.83 µA

Advertising @ 50ms 1.30 mA

Advertising @ 5s 20 µA

Connected µA

Switch 61 67 72 mA

Advertising current consumption was measured with advertising periods of 50 ms and 5 s without LED notification.

To estimate the battery life of the device, it is assumed that the device is disconnected and for each switch thedevice is switched on for 15 seconds where the relay state change takes 10 ms.

4 Copyright c©, Farsens

Page 5: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

SYMBOL PARAMETER Consumption Battery Life

Battery Life

BATLIFE Expected battery life

1 switch / 10 min 28.1 µAh 326 days

1 switch / 30 min 22.7 µAh 403 days

1 switch / hour 21.35 µAh 429 days

≤1 switch / day 20 µAh 458 days

CHARACTERISTICS

SYMBOL PARAMETER MIN TYP MAX UNIT

BISTATIC RELAY

CTtype Contact type Single

CTmaterial Contact material Ag-Alloy (Cd free)

RON Contact resistance 30 mΩ

VACmax Switching voltage (AC) 380 V

VDCmax Switching voltage (DC) 125 V

Imax Switching current 8 A

Delectrical Electrical durability 100.000 ops

Dmechanical Mechanical durability 50.000.000 ops

Copyright c©, Farsens 5

Page 6: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

SERVICE DESCRIPTION

The BLE-Relay is configured with two Bluetooth Low Energy services, one for Relay specific configuration anda second one for General Characteristics, wich are the same for all Farsen’s BLE tags. The services and eachone’s characteristics are described in this section.

Relay (s) 0000C0C0-0000-1000-8000-00805F9B34FB

OnOff (c) 0000C0C1-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

GenCharact. (s) 0000C1C0-0000-1000-8000-00805F9B34FB

BatteryLevel (c) 0000C1C1-0000-1000-8000-00805F9B34FB

Client Characteristic Configuration 00002902-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

TX Power (c) 0000C1C2-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Advertising Mode (c) 0000C1C3-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Advertising Parameters (c) 0000C1C4-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Reboot (c) 0000C1C5-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Save Configuration (c) 0000C1C6-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Advertising LED (c) 0000C1C7-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

Battery LED (c) 0000C1C8-0000-1000-8000-00805F9B34FB

Characteristic User Description 00002901-0000-1000-8000-00805F9B34FB

(s) = service, (c) = characteristic.

RELAY SERVICE

OnOff is a read and write type characteristic used to switch on or off the relay and read its status. It is a one bytevariable, where 0x00 value indicates an open circuit or it is sent to open the relay, while a 0x01 indicates a closecircuit or it is sent to close it.

6 Copyright c©, Farsens

Page 7: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

Byte 0

OnOff

rawdata

content

GENERAL CHARACTERISTICS

The second Bluetooth service of the BLE-Relay is the GeneralCharacteristic, which sets the connection parametersand some extra features to the device such as the battery level indicator, the possibility to save configuration orreboot the device.

The main connection parameters are the TX Power level, advertising period and advertising timeout, describedin the next figure:

Time

TX

Po

we

r

Adv.

Period

Adv. Timeout

TX Power level sets the communication power level between the BLE-Relay and the receiver. This parametersupports the following values: -18 dBm, -12 dBm, -6 dBm, -3 dBm, -2 dBm, -1 dBm, 0 dBm and 3 dBm. It is aread and write type characteristic wich is transmitted as an int16 type variable as shown in the following figure:

Byte 1

TXH TXL

Byte 0rawdata

content

This device has two advertising modes, the one where the device is always switched on and visible and a second

Copyright c©, Farsens 7

Page 8: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

one where the device is switched off, and it is waked up to the advertising mode using a physical button placedon the BLE-Relay .

• Button mode: The device is switched of if there is no active connection with any device. To set it intoadvertisement mode the button placed on the board must be pressed, and then, the device enters theadvertising mode sending advertising messages with a period and timeout set in the Advertising Parameterscharacteristic. Once the advertising time elapsed, the system is switched off until the button is pressedagain. When the BLE-Relay is disconnected from a receiver, the device enters the advertising mode againwith the parameters specified in the Advertising Parameters characteristic.

• Visible mode: The device is never switched off, it can be connected to a device or in the advertising modewaiting for a connection. Working in this mode, the advertisement follows the period set in the AdvertisingParamters characteristic but there is no timeout, because it is continuously sending messages.

The selection of the advertising mode is carried out with the Advertising Mode read and write characteristic.When a 0x00 is written in this handle, the advertisement mode is set to button mode while setting this handle to0x01 visible mode is selected.

Byte 0

AdvMode

rawdata

content

Advertising Parameters is a read and write characteristic to set the advertising period and timetout. It is a 4byte variable, which is divided into to int16 variables: advertisement period and advertisement timeout.

Byte 3

TimeoutH TimeoutL PeriodH PeriodL

Byte 2 Byte 1 Byte 0rawdata

content

BatteryLevel characteristic is a read and notify type characteristic that provides the battery voltage in a float typevariable. As explained for Rvalue characteristic, notify working mode is enabled setting the Client CharacteristicConfiguration to 0x01. To disable the notifications the 0x00 value must be written in the Client CharacteristicConfiguration.

8 Copyright c©, Farsens

Page 9: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

Byte 3

BattXH BattH BattL BattXL

Byte 2 Byte 1 Byte 0rawdata

content

Reboot is a write only characteristic which offers the posibility to remotely reboot the device by setting the handleto 0x01. This action will reset the device with the parameters saved on the memory.

Byte 0

Reboot

rawdata

content

Save Configuration is a write only characteristic to save all the configuration data into the non volatile memory ofthe device. Thus, configuration is not lost when the device is switched off or battery is replaced. Memory writtingprocess is enabled by setting this handle to 0x01.

Byte 0

Save

rawdata

content

Advertisement LED is a read and write characteristic that offers the posibility to enable or disable LED notificationswhen the device is in advertisement mode. To enable the notifications, 0x01 value must be written in this handle,while writting 0x00, notifications are disabled.

Byte 0

AdvLED

rawdata

content

Copyright c©, Farsens 9

Page 10: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

Finally, Battery LED is a read and write characteristic to switch on or off low battery LED notifications. As in caseof Advertising LED characteristic, 0x01 value must be written to enable notifications and 0x00 to disable them.When notifications are enabled and battery level is low, the LED blinks in red every 10 seconds to notify the lowbattery status.

Byte 0

BattLED

rawdata

content

10 Copyright c©, Farsens

Page 11: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

DEMO SOFTWAREIn order to receive data from the BLE-Relay device, a custom software is required. This software is availablefor Android and Windows, which can be downloaded from Google Play and Windows Store respectively. Theapplication is called Bluetooth Relay and it can be downloaded from the following links or QR code:

Copyright c©, Farsens 11

Page 12: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016 WWW.FARSENS.COM

REFERENCESThe next table shows the available references of the BLE-Relay.

Ref. Name Description

39002 BLE-Relay Bluetooth Low Energy with Omron G6CU-2114P bistatic relay, PCBformat

For custom references, please contact us at [email protected].

12 Copyright c©, Farsens

Page 13: Bluetooth Low Energy controlled Relay › wp-content › uploads › 2016 › 10 › DS-BLE... · notice the user the state of the battery, and in case of low battery, an indicator

WWW.FARSENS.COM

BLE-Relay

Datasheet - DS-BLE-Relay-V01 - August 2016

PACKAGING

PACKAGE DESCRIPTION

Maximum height: 18 mm.

Notes: 1. All linear dimensions are in millimeters.2. This drawing is subject to change without notice.

Copyright c©, Farsens 13